Abstract

The invention relates to a control system of a downhole human transport device, in particular to a high-speed manned train traction control system which comprises an electrical main system, a braking control system and a braking failure alarm device. The electrical main system comprises a pantograph type current collector, a circuit breaker, a braking resistor, an AC asynchronous traction electric motor, an inverter, an electric reactor and a driver controller. The braking control system comprises exhaust braking systems and brake switches SA, wherein the exhaust braking systems and the brake switches SA are installed on a manned vehicle. The braking failure alarm device comprises pressure relays and failure indicator lamps, wherein the pressure relays and the failure indicator lamps are additionally arranged on brake cylinder pipelines in all the exhaust braking systems. After the high-speed manned train traction control system is used, it takes people about three hours to enter and leave a well mouth, and working time is saved by two hours. Meanwhile, blackout failures caused when a disconnected pantograph type current collector is grounded are eliminated, a train runs more safely and reliably, the impact caused by the manned vehicle behind on a DC locomotive is eliminated, and riding comfort is improved.

Description

technical field [0001] The invention relates to a control system for underground people transport equipment, in particular to a traction control system for a high-speed passenger train. Background technique [0002] With the mining of mine resources, the mine tunnels are getting deeper and deeper, and the distance between the mining coal surface and the wellhead is as long as ten to twenty kilometers, and it may be deeper in the future. The time it takes for workers to reach the production face from the wellhead is correspondingly increased. Due to the limitation of the underground tunnel environment, the speed of industrial and mining vehicles is not very fast. According to years of operating experience, the average speed of industrial and mining vehicles is 10.8Km / h, and the fastest speed is 17-18Km / h.
